我们来看一下在Excel VBA中如何通过代码实现多层逻辑判断,除了用到基本的If,也需要与之相配合的ElseIf。点击“开发工具”选项卡下的“Visual Basic”,打开VBA程序的编程环境,添加一个新的过程,将之命名为“等级判定”。我们还是先对一个学生的成绩进行判定,如果满足第一个条件,则输出相应的等级,否则判断是否...
我们在Excel中直接使用IF函数时,需要将TRUE和FALSE的结果都输入。在VBA的代码中,If则通常与Else是连在一起的,If判断满足条件的情况,Else则判断不满足If的条件时所产生的结果。再次执行完整的过程后,则会对所有学生的成绩进行相应的判定。当然了,VBA中的If与Else,和Excel的IF函数其实本质上作用是一样的,有...
在Excel中,VBA(Visual Basic for Applications)宏是一种编程语言,可以用于自动化执行各种任务和操作。VBA宏中的If-Then-Else语句是一种条件语句,用于根据特定条件执行不同的操作。 If-Then-Else语句的基本语法如下: 代码语言:txt 复制 If 条件 Then ' 如果条件为真,则执行这里的代码 Else ' 如果条件为假,则执行...
大家好,我们再次理解If...Then...Else语句在代码中的作用,这个语句在VBA代码中随处可见,对于VBA而言,条件判断应用的非常灵活,或者可以说是EXCEL函数的终结者,当你利用VBA上手后,不用再去应用EXCEL函数去解决问题了。1 If...Then...Else 语句的理解 1)语法:If condition Then [ statements ] [ Else ...
EXCEL VBA 方法/步骤 1 同样,我们先新建一个模块。2 在里面写入如下代码,if 语句形式如下:if for 都要分别用结尾词endif next 3 点击运行,如果左边是1,那么右边写入老虎,如果左边是2,那么右边写入杠子,如果左边是3,那么右边写入鸡。运行如下效果,注意,我们这里用到了3个endif.4 elseif 我们就不用写...
Else ' myDate的值不小于当前系统日期 myDate = Now - 5 '将当前系统日期减去5天后,再赋值给myDate End If End Sub 3.如果第一个条件为False时,测试第二个条件及以后的其他条件 如果第一个条件为False,则可在If...Then...Else语句中加上ElseIf语句来测试第二个条件。例如,下列的函数根据工作...
在Excel VBA编程中,If选择结构是一种非常重要的条件判断工具,它允许我们根据不同的条件执行不同的代码块。本文将通过具体的代码示例和详细解释,帮助您掌握If选择结构的三种实现方式:单分支结构、双分支结构和多分支结构。 一、单分支结构 单分支结构是最简单的If选择结构,它用于在条件满足时执行特定代码块,而条件不...
1 在EXCEL中构建数据区域。IF语句应该是用来做判断的,所以要对数据进行判断。之后将文件另存为xlsm格式。2 打开xlsm文件,查看工具栏是否有“开发工具”,如果没有则要在EXCEL选项中进行勾选。3 点击开发工具下的Visual Basic或者使用ALT与F11组合按键进入VBA模式。双击SHEET1开始写代码。4 输入如下代码Sub judge()...
2、IF Else多分支语句 If……ElseIF……Elseif……Else.End if 语句 语法([]内表示可选结构)3、IF 多层嵌套语句 If……Else ( If……Else.End if) End if 语句 语法([]内表示可选结构)这里不举例说明了,对了,上面的图都是Excel里画的,我觉得比那些专业流程图工具用起来更顺手,所以用什么工具不...
在Excel VBA中,If语句用于根据条件判断执行不同的代码块。其基本语法如下: 1. 多行形式 If 条件 Then ' 条件为真时执行的代码 ElseIf 其他条件 Then ' 其他条件为真时执行的代码 Else ' 所有条件都不满足时执行的代码 End If 1. 2. 3. 4.